About Us:

Since our inception in 1985, the Boston Health Care for the Homeless Program has been dedicated to providing equitable and dignified access to top-tier health services for individuals and families experiencing homelessness in the greater Boston area. Each year, we care for over 10,000 homeless individuals, ensuring they receive comprehensive health care ranging from preventive dental services to cancer treatment. Our team of clinicians, case managers, and behavioral health professionals operates across more than 30 locations, serving some of the most vulnerable yet resilient members of our community.

From the beginning, we have strived to create transformational work: recognizing our shared humanity, emphasizing dignity, compassion, and mutual respect, and supporting every individual's right to access high-quality health care. We are committed to empowering every staff member to reach their full potential while actively working to dismantle barriers, including systemic racism, that affect us all. Our community-based health care services are designed to be compassionate, dignified, and culturally sensitive, addressing social determinants of health to eliminate both physical and systemic obstacles faced by our patients.

Position Summary:

Schedule: Monday – Friday, 8:00 AM – 4:30 PM

This role is essential in supporting clinicians by managing patient registration, scheduling appointments, and providing assistance with patient benefits. The position plays a critical role in the accurate and timely registration and assessment of patients' insurance eligibility and necessary documentation. Additionally, this role may serve as a backup for patient intake at various outreach locations as required.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Assess insurance eligibility for all patients attending scheduled appointments or walk-ins to facilitate patient benefits assistance and process required documentation promptly.
  • Accurately enter all insurance and demographic data into designated databases in a timely manner.
  • Ensure timely and precise completion of the Medicare Secondary Payer form for all patients with Medicare upon admission.
  • Direct patients with pending or terminated benefits to the benefits coordinator.
  • Complete MassHealth/Free care applications and any other necessary applications for patients requiring assistance.
  • Create an MSI tracking number for each registered patient to establish a medical record in the EMR system.
  • Update registration records for each patient regarding benefits information.
  • Provide backup support to the Clinic Coordinator, including covering the front desk during their absence and assisting with front desk calls.

Qualifications:

  • Bilingual in English and Spanish is preferred.
  • High School Diploma or equivalent.
  • Proficient computer skills, including experience with spreadsheet software (Excel) and familiarity with Epic, MMIS, and NEHEN patient eligibility systems.
  • Preferred 2 years of benefits experience in a clinical setting.
  • Able to work effectively with minimal supervision.

Compensation and Benefits:

The starting compensation is $22.00, with increases based on experience.

Full-time employees at BHCHP are eligible for a competitive time-off policy, including 4 weeks of vacation, health, dental, and vision insurance, a 403B retirement savings plan with employer contributions, and a pre-tax MBTA pass program offering a 40% discount. Additionally, eligible employees will receive annual increases, an additional annual compensation of $7,500 for demonstrated bilingual proficiency, and opportunities to collaborate with local hospitals and community health centers.
